| Career Roles | Key Responsibilities |
|---|---|
| Occupational Health and Safety Manager | Develop and implement safety policies, conduct risk assessments, and ensure compliance with regulations. |
| Safety Coordinator | Coordinate safety training programs, investigate incidents, and maintain safety records. |
| Health and Safety Officer | Conduct safety inspections, provide safety recommendations, and monitor workplace hazards. |
| Risk Management Specialist | Identify potential risks, develop risk mitigation strategies, and implement risk management plans. |
| Safety Training Instructor | Deliver safety training sessions, create educational materials, and assess training effectiveness. |
